Modern UK pharmacies now provide much more than medicine dispensing. Pharmacies like Tudor Lodge Pharmacy support patients with repeat prescription management, Pharmacy First consultations, vaccinations, preventive healthcare, and healthcare advice for common illnesses. These services help reduce pressure on GP surgeries and hospitals while improving access to frontline healthcare.

What is EPS?
The Electronic Prescription Service allows GP surgeries to send prescriptions digitally to pharmacies, improving convenience and reducing paperwork.

What conditions may pharmacists help with?
Conditions commonly include:
Ear infections
Sore throats
Sinusitis
Minor skin infections
Shingles
Infected insect bites
Urinary tract infections
Support depends on NHS guidance and pharmacist assessment.
